Zachary can spend no more than ​$98 per day to rent a car. A car rents for ​$35 per day plus ​$0.21 per mile. What is the maximum number of miles that he can drive the​ car?

The maximum number of miles that he can drive the​ car will be 300 miles.

Step-by-step explanation

Suppose, the number of miles he can drive the car is
x

The car rents for ​$35 per day plus ​$0.21 per mile. So, the total cost for
x miles
= (35+0.21x) dollar

As he can spend no more than ​$98 per day, so.....


35+0.21x\leq 98\\ \\ 0.21x\leq 98-35\\ \\ 0.21x\leq 63\\ \\ x\leq (63)/(0.21)\\ \\ x\leq 300

Thus, the maximum number of miles that he can drive the​ car will be 300 miles.
